Hmmm...AC light flashing? Generally the AC will automatically come on when switched to windscreen only, you can over-ride this by pressing the AC switch again. If you have it set on Windscreen and face blowers, then you can choose either not to have the air-con or not.

I've personally never seen the AC light flash, although there maybe others on here that have? Have you checked to see if it's fully gassed up or not?
